    Hi Vanessa,
    Sounds like Disk Corruption, in which case you don't want to do anything with it, not even Repair Permissions until you fix it.
    "Try Disk Utility
    1. Insert the Mac OS X Tiger Install disc that came with your computer, then restart the computer while holding the C key.
    2. When your computer finishes starting up from the disc, choose Disk Utility from the Installer menu. (In Mac OS X 10.4 or later, you must select your language first.)
    *Important: Do not click Continue in the first screen of the Installer. If you do, you must restart from the disc again to access Disk Utility.*
    3. Click the First Aid tab.
    4. Click the disclosure triangle to the left of the hard drive icon to display the names of your hard disk volumes and partitions.
    5. Select your Mac OS X volume.
    6. Click Repair. Disk Utility checks and repairs the disk."
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=106214
    Then try a Safe Boot, (holding Shift key down at bootup), run Disk Utility in Applications>Utilities, then highlight your drive, click on Repair Permissions, reboot when it completes.
    (Safe boot may stay on the gray radian for a long time, let it go, it's trying to repair the Hard Drive.)
    If all the above fails, then it appears to be time for a relatively painless Archive & Install, which gives you a new/old OS, but can preserve all your files, pics, music, settings, etc., as long as you have plenty of free disk space and no Disk corruption, and is relatively quick & painless...
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=107120
    Just be sure to select Preserve Users & Settings.

    Hi there again,
    Then you can try this:
    Pickup a query as an example. That query is build over lets say infoProvider A.
    Than you go to transaction RSECADMIN and create a ZDUMMY authorization. You give a description. Then you click on the InfoProvider button and insert the name A and click enter. Mark all characteristics but don't mark the options of : values neither the * values.
    You'll see several characteristics added to your new authorization but with no values. Now double click each one and assign the values you want the test user to access.
    Afterwards click on the special charact. button at the left of the InfoProvider button. Now, three new characteristics are added:
    0TCAACTVT
    0TCAIPROV
    0TCAVALID
    And values are automatically assigned to them. They can be left like that, they will be OK. 0TCAACTVT represents activity and can have the value 03, of display of the values; 0TCAIPROV represents InfoProvider and by default those authorization values will be for every InfoProvider, if you want you can change it from * to the value A, in this case, your InfoProvider A; 0TCAVALID can be *, which is valid for ever.
    After that save the authorization and assign it to the test user.
    Now test it, and you'll see only the values that you assign before in your ZDUMMY authorization will be valid for that query.

    There's hardware and software.
    Your drive could physically be in good condition but something has caused the file structure to be messed up (it just happens sometimes).  The directory that keep track of files is corrupt.  Disk Utility can help determine if that is the issue.  In some cases it can repair the problem but it cannot do it to a drive that is being used to boot the system while you are doing that.  You have to boot from another drive.  Some things DU cannot repair and you need to try a stronger utility such as Diskwarrior.
    A failing hard drive (one with mechanical issues) can be a cause of file structure issues but this is by no means always the case.  Apart from looking at the SMART diagnosis feature of Disk Utility (and smart isn't totally reliable) there often isn't a way to tell if a drive is failing until it suddenly happens, which is why you need to maintain backups.
    In your situation it does sound serious and not just minor directory corruption.  You can try erasing (formatting) the drive,  You may need to do this if it is really corrupt, in which case there could be underlying physical issues.  I use old technology but if you have the patience you can try erasing the drive with the security option of writing zeros once (don't do more unless you are going on a 3 week vacation).  This makes the drive not simply assume everything is okay by forcing it try every part of the drive by writing data.  If something is gong wrong you may find it marks a lot of bad sectors, or flat out refuses to format.  Then you know you need a new drive.

  • Adobe Acrobat 9 complains that licensing no longer works and repair doesn't help?  Ideas?

    Adobe Acrobat 9 complains that licensing no longer works and repair doesn't help.  Ideas?

    Problem ocurred on Windows XP, Acrobat 9 Standard.  Believe error was 138:4 - licensing error
    Solution using Windows XP, Administrative tools under Control Panel
    Control Panel – Select
    Administrative Tools – Double Click
    Services – Double Click
    FLEXnet Licensing Service (Right click and select Properties)
    General Tab: Startup Type – change “Disabled” -> “Automatic”   Press Apply.
    Recovery Tab: 1st, 2nd, and Subsequent Failures – change “Take No Action” -> “Restart the Service”  Press Apply
    General Tab: Service Status – press “Start Button”  Press Apply
    Services window – check FLEXnet Licensing status = “Started”
    Verify fix by starting Adobe Acrobat 9 (rebooting not required).

    Hi Jeffrey
    The startup drive can only be repaired from another drive. You have to boot from the install disk.
    To do this: Insert the Install Disk 1 into the drive and then select Restart, then hold down the C key until you hear the chime.
    This will take you to the installation software, but you do not want to install.
    Select your language, then go up to the top menu bar to First Aid and navigate to the Disk Utilities application.
    Select the start up drive, then you click on Repair Disk .
    If it finds errors, repeat the process until it reports no errors.
    Then run Repair Permissions.
    After these repairs, quit the application, and restart normally.
    regards roam
